Description

Hex-4-Enylacetate is a versatile organic ester with a distinctive fruity, green aroma profile. This compound is valued for its utility as a key fragrance intermediate and a building block in organic synthesis. It is primarily sought after by manufacturers in the flavor and fragrance industry, as well as by research and development chemists for creating more complex molecules.

Application

  • Fragrance Ingredient: Used as a key component in the formulation of perfumes, colognes, and personal care products for its fresh, fruity-green olfactory characteristics.
  • Flavor Modifier: Employed in the creation of complex flavor profiles for food and beverage applications, contributing fruity nuances.
  • Organic Synthesis Intermediate: Serves as a valuable precursor or building block in the synthesis of pharmaceuticals, agrochemicals, and other specialty chemicals.
  • Research & Development: Utilized in academic and industrial R&D laboratories for studying reaction mechanisms and developing new synthetic methodologies.
  • Polymer Modification: Can be used in the production or modification of specialty polymers and resins.

Basic Information

Product Name Hex-4-Enylacetate
CAS No. 42125-17-7
Molecular Formula C8H14O2
Molecular Weight 142.20 g/mol
Synonyms 4-Hexen-1-ol, acetate; 4-Hexenyl acetate; Hex-4-en-1-yl acetate; (Hex-4-enyl) acetate; cis-3-Hexenyl acetate (isomer); Leaf acetate (common name); Acetic acid hex-4-enyl ester

Storage

Preserve in a tightly closed container, protected from light. Store in a cool, dry, well-ventilated area at room temperature (15-25°C). Keep away from heat, sparks, and open flame.

Specification

Item Specification
Appearance Clear, colorless to pale yellow liquid
Identification (IR) Conforms to structure
Assay (GC) ≥ 97.0%
Refractive Index (20°C) 1.420 - 1.430
Specific Gravity (20/20°C) 0.880 - 0.900
